macleod,
First it is consider unexceptionable to post emails you received from some one ,with out their permission. And even worse if you do not post all the complete email.
One of the reasons is email format and public posting are completely styles. Public posting by us is generally much more precise.
Skuzzy has stated before about Anything not about the game, on the last occurrence it was if you don't speak about other stuff you will not get yourself muted.
It is not a rule to only speak about the game.
The only reason politics and religion are off topic is because they will almost always lead to taking over the channel with degrading arguments.
We do not have a precise set of rules , simply because that leads to people always trying to say they did not break a precise rule when they .
The simple fact is, if someone continues to act like a jerk/a***ole they stand a good chance of being moderated.
This can be something like calling for a mission once every 3 secs for 10 mins.
To constant insults of someone.
This is why we have moderators, to make those choices that are obviously over the line, but do not specifically fit into any written rule.
There is a huge difference from saying f*** that last mission sucked one time and then be finished. Verses sayy F*** you HiTech your a mother **** A**** and can take your *** where the sun ....
And then continue on with another 3 lines.
AH is a very competitive game and I understand emotions can run high and spill over. But trying to write rules where to draw the line is impossible.
The real rule is simply try to respect others when using public channels. It really is no more complex then that. Most people learn this in kindergarten. The people who didn't are the ones who get muted often.
________________
2nd on the snitching thing, this was in no way shape or form what would be considered snitching. No names were mentioned. It was a simple request to stop the political discussion that was currently happening in the arena. I came in and put a stop to it with no mutes.
HiTech
